26x9.5x16 QTP's. I cut anywhere from 1.7-1.8 60fts consistently with a stock open diff tranny with these slicks. Since they are not a true slick and are street legal, I use them on the street too. They hook nice in 2nd.

I've been finally doing some work on my FWD. So far:

6 bolt 2.3L stroker
Wiseco 8.8:1 Pistons
Manley Rods
1mm O/S valves
Supertech Dual Springs
FP3x Cams
FIC 750's
ECMLink v3 Lite
EVO8 MAS
ETS 7" Street FMIC

Still on stock turbo and manifolds for now. Running about 10psi, I have a Evo8 FP on the way that I picked up cheap for the time being so I can turn up the boost, still needing a wideband.

I'm not sure what I want to do for the turbo yet. I'd really like to go the Holset route, preferably an HX-40. But if I pickup a really good deal on a 20g or similar turbo I may just run that for awhile.

You will rip that diff to shreds. I promise you!! Get a wavetrac or quafie. You wont ever worry about them..... Im switching to auto because once I went over 650whp those trans started to shred. But my quafie has came through it every time. I hope to see you at OSW in dec for war of the imports, youve got 5 months to be ready.

If you break an axle i doubt you will hit the wall. And I highly doubt you will break one past 2nd gear. The only time I broke an axle it was at the start line and the lsd trys to compensate, meaning the car wouldnt move so we pushed it back to the trailer.

I might pick this up for the price....Anybody use this LSD?

http://www.teamrip.com/RIPGRIP_DIFF_FWD.htm

Just another LSD Insert. I had one and I was only making low 300s whp when I blew my open dif on slicks on my 2nd launch. Blew a tooth right through my bell housing. These don't add any strength to your dif, they only give you a little bit more traction.
